When people search for the difference professional drainage makes, they are often trying to understand how proper drainage solutions can prevent or resolve common property issues. Poor drainage can lead to persistent water pooling, soggy lawns, or even foundation problems that threaten the stability of a home. Homeowners may be considering upgrades to their existing drainage systems or seeking help to address ongoing water-related concerns. They are typically looking for ways to protect their property, improve outdoor spaces, or ensure that excess water is managed effectively during heavy rain or seasonal changes.

These concerns are frequently related to specific problems or planning projects around drainage. For example, homeowners might experience frequent flooding in their yard, basement dampness, or erosion around the foundation. Others may be preparing for landscaping or new construction that requires proper water management to prevent future issues. In many cases, these projects involve installing or repairing drains, sump pumps, or grading systems designed to direct water away from structures. The goal is to create a reliable system that minimizes water buildup and prevents damage, making the difference professional drainage makes especially significant in these scenarios.

The types of properties that often come up when discussing professional drainage include residential homes, especially those with yards, basements, or uneven terrain. Single-family houses are common, but drainage needs can also be critical for multi-family buildings, apartment complexes, and small commercial properties. Properties situated on slopes or in areas prone to heavy rainfall tend to benefit the most from expert drainage solutions. Whether it’s a suburban home with a garden, a rural property with open land, or a city residence with limited outdoor space, each can require tailored drainage services to address their unique challenges.

When comparing service providers for drainage services, it’s important to consider their experience with projects similar to the one at hand. Local contractors who have handled drainage issues in comparable settings or with comparable property sizes are more likely to understand the specific challenges involved. Their familiarity with local soil conditions, common drainage problems, and appropriate solutions can lead to more effective results. Asking about their past work on similar projects can provide valuable insight into their expertise and the quality of work they deliver.

Clear, written expectations are essential when evaluating drainage professionals. A reputable service provider should be able to offer a detailed explanation of the scope of work, materials to be used, and the steps involved in completing the project. This transparency helps ensure that both parties are aligned on what will be done and reduces the risk of misunderstandings. Homeowners should look for contractors who provide thorough, easy-to-understand documentation and are willing to address any questions about the process before work begins.

Reputable references and strong communication are key indicators of a reliable drainage service provider. Speaking with past clients or reviewing references can reveal how well a contractor manages projects and whether they consistently meet expectations. Good communication throughout the process-such as prompt responses to inquiries, clarity about procedures, and updates on progress-can make a significant difference in the overall experience. Choosing local service providers who prioritize clear dialogue and have positive references can help ensure the drainage work is handled professionally and efficiently.
